22 Voices profiles sporting stars and cultural trailblazers as the build up to the Birmingham 2022 Commonwealth Games continues.


22 Voices will tell the stories of Team England sporting stars preparing to go for gold in 2022, pioneering athletes from around the Commonwealth, and cultural icons from Birmingham and the West Midlands.

We're marking Pride Month with Team Jamaica swimmer Michael Gunning, who's making waves not just in the pool but as a global advocate for LGBT+ rights. Gunning came out in 2018 on the TV show the Bi Life, two years after switching allegiance from Great Britain to Jamaica.
